Regis College Student Support

Regis College offers many offices and services that provide support to our students. From tutoring at the Learning Commons, to reasonable accommodations at Student Disability Service, and from medical guidance in the Health and Counseling Center to career advice at the Center for Career and Professional Development, we've got you covered. Center for Career and Professional Development

Dedicated to advancing student and alumni careers, the Center for Career and Professional Development provides resources such as resume assistance, interview coaching and career transition support.


Center For Service Learning

Regis College students have the opportunity to educate, engage and connect with the public as positive agents of change for local and global justice through the Center for Service Learning.


Health and Counseling Center

The Health and Counseling Center is proud to provide free counseling services to all traditional undergraduate students. Services include individual therapy, couples therapy, group therapy and more.


The Learning Commons

The Learning Commons is your link to free academic support! From Writing Coaches that offer online writing appointments or tutors that can help with a variety of subjects or online academic success workshops, we are here to help.
